[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 14, Volume 2] [Revised as of January 1, 2003]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 14CFR65.51] [Page 123-124] TITLE 14--AERONAUTICSAND SPACE CHAPTER I--FEDERAL AVIATION ADMINISTRATION, D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ION (CONTINUED) PART 65--CERTIFICATION: AIRMEN OTHER THAN FLIGHT CREWMEMBERS--Table of Contents Subpart C--Aircraft Dispatchers (Eff. 4-6-00) Sec. 65.51 Certificate required. Source: Docket No. FAA-1998-4553, 64 FR 68923, Dec. 8, 1999, unless otherwise noted. (a) No person may act as an aircraft dispatcher (exercising responsibility with the pilot in command in the operational control of a flight) in connection with any civil aircraft in air commerce unless that person has in his or her personal possession an aircraft dispatcher certificate issued under this subpart. (b) Each person who holds an aircraft dispatcher certificate must present it for inspection upon the request of the [[Page 124]] Administrator or an authorized representative of the National Transportation Safety Board, or of any Federal, State, or local law enforcement officer.
